At every college we visited, the challenges had been plain to see: school rooms with out dependable water, electrical energy, or meals; buildings in pressing want of restore. We filmed scholarship recipients, dad and mom, and lecturers whose tales confirmed the influence TTI is making on the bottom.

A smiling woman sets up her iPhone for filming and takes a selfie with a smiling man in a simple classroom setting.A smiling woman sets up her iPhone for filming and takes a selfie with a smiling man in a simple classroom setting.

I met Sarah, who graduated with assist from TTI and now works in communications within the capital metropolis of Harare. She sends cash dwelling to assist her dad and mom and youthful siblings, and after we visited her household, they spoke with such satisfaction about how her achievement is reworking their high quality of life, exhibiting how alternatives ripple outward, touching many lives.

One other girl used her scholarship to grow to be a instructor centered on youngsters with disabilities in a tradition the place these moms, like herself, are sometimes stigmatized. She is working to problem that stigma, offering faculties with sources to incorporate youngsters of all talents in courses quite than preserving them at dwelling, mirroring the sort of inclusion we expertise at Cisco and work to offer the world.

What Florence shared has stayed with me the longest. After being humiliated in entrance of her total class, she left college for a yr. A scholarship helped her return, graduate from college, and at this time she helps different women keep away from the identical destiny by stitching and distributing reusable interval pads — reworking her hardest second into dignity and alternative for others.
